Abstract
Background: N, N-dimethyltryptamine (DMT) is a hallucinogen found in the South American Psychotria viridis plant and is the major psychoactive ingredient in the brew ayahuasca. In this report we performed a review of the surrounding literature and detail two deaths which recently occurred in the UK following DMT use.
Methods: A literature search of both academic (PubMed, GoogleScholar) and media (using Google search engine) publications was performed to identify previously reported fatalities following DMT use. The National Programme on Substance Use Mortality (NPSUM) was also searched for deaths which have occurred in the UK following DMT use.
Results: Literature search-There have been three previous reports of fatalities following DMT use, all deemed accidental in nature, with DMT consumption taking place as part of an ayahuasca ceremony in two of these cases.NPSUM cases-Two cases were identified (Case Report 1 [CR1] & Case Report 2 [CR2]), neither of which occurred in the context of an ayahuasca ceremony. DMT was detected and quantified in femoral blood in both cases (CR1 0.23 mg/l; CR2 0.24 mg/l). There was evidence of polydrug use in both cases (CR1 n = 6; CR2 n = 9), which in each case included additional compounds which can increase serotonergic drive (CR1 cocaine, amphetamine; CR2 venlafaxine, mirtazapine).
Discussion: There have been two recent deaths following DMT use in the UK, both in the context of polydrug use which may have caused death due to excessive serotonergic innervation leading to serotonin syndrome. Polydrug use is increasingly common in the UK, and users of unregulated drugs should caution their use in combination with other unregulated drugs and also any prescribed medications.

The Journal of Analytical Toxicology (JAT) is an international toxicology journal devoted to the timely dissemination of scientific communications concerning potentially toxic substances and drug identification, isolation, and quantitation.
Since its inception in 1977, the Journal of Analytical Toxicology has striven to present state-of-the-art techniques used in toxicology labs.
